Dubai chocolate.
It's everywhere now.
Only a matter of time before I found a beer that contained it, as I came across this at the H-E-B in Lubbock, Texas. Had a few offerings from 903 before and this was on par with them, for the most part!
Hazy and gold, more than enough head topped this off as it settled down to a ring around the top of the liquid. Soapy hints of rings remained near the center of my pint glass with that being it for any lacing. Lots of rich chocolate, pistachio, and malt in the nose with a hint of peanut butter, as the taste closely followed suit. Sweet, full, and not terribly creamy, this almost felt like a dessert rather than a traditional Cream Ale.
Couldn't feel the hops or the booze here as this was easy to enjoy and have again. Born on 10/20, this held up well and would probably be great on tap with just a bit carbonation and liveliness to it. This may have come across as a gimmick or fad but for those looking for something fun, cheap, and different, they'd need to look no further than this unique offering!
